Orthodontic problems, also known as malocclusions, can be a result of tooth irregularity, disproportionate jaw relationships, or both. They can be inherited or caused by factors such as thumb-sucking, dental disease, accidents, or the early or late loss of baby teeth. If left untreated, these problems can result in tooth decay, gum disease, headaches and earaches, as well as speaking, biting or chewing problems.

During a routine dental check-up, your dentist will perform an oral cancer screening, examining your mouth for any signs of abnormal tissues. Oral cancer is a serious and potentially life-threatening condition that can be successfully treated if detected early.
